Three Hotel Lifts Sealed After IAS Officer’s Wife, Two Others Get Trapped In Bhopal · freepressjournal.in

A lift at a hotel in Bhopal stopped while three people were inside.

They had come to attend a medical conference.

The people were stuck for about 25 minutes before officials rescued them.

City officials then checked the hotel’s lifts and fire-safety arrangements.

They found that the lift did not have a required rescue device.

They also found that its monthly maintenance had not been completed on time.

Inspectors reported problems with fire equipment and emergency exits too.

The Bhopal Municipal Corporation sealed three hotel lifts.

Officials said similar surprise checks would soon happen across the city.

Key facts

Incident
A hotel lift stalled midway with three people inside.
Duration
The occupants were trapped for nearly 25 minutes.
Location
The Courtyard by Marriott, MP Nagar, Bhopal.
Lift issue
Officials found no Automatic Rescue Device in the lift.
Maintenance
The required monthly maintenance had not been carried out; the August 31 deadline had passed.
Inspection finding
Fire-safety equipment and emergency exits did not meet prescribed standards, according to officials.
Enforcement
The Bhopal Municipal Corporation sealed three hotel lifts.
Next steps
The commissioner said surprise inspections of multi-storey buildings, hotels, commercial complexes and hospitals would be conducted across the city.

Quotes

Sanskriti Jain

Bhopal Municipal Corporation commissioner

“Lift maintenance, ARD systems and safety certificates will be rigorously checked. Direct legal action and sealing measures will be taken against any establishment found to be negligent or in violation of safety regulations.”
